Beaches in Seattle???
 
The only beach I can find information on is Alki beach. Is this the nicest beach in the Seattle area? Any recommendations would be appreciated.

The Puget Sound beaches (Alki, Golden Gardens - http://www.seattle.gov/parks/park_detail.asp?ID=243 and Lincoln Park - http://www.seattle.gov/parks/park_detail.asp?ID=460 ) are pebble beaches, and the water in Puget Sound is pretty darn cold. They're beautiful parks, however.

There are also several swimming beaches on Lake Washington and Green Lake (fresh water) if that appeals.

The beach at Madison Park on Lake Washington is a convivial place, and there are some good casual restaurants nearby. That beach, Golden Gardens on Puget Sound, and Green Lake are the popular beaches closest to downtown Seattle.
